The sterilization principle of the downward-displacement pressure steam sterilizer relies on gravity displacement, allowing hot steam to move from top to bottom inside the sterilizer and expel cold air through the lower exhaust vent until it is fully replaced by saturated steam. The latent heat released by the steam then sterilizes the items. Common types include portable pressure steam sterilizers, vertical pressure steam sterilizers, horizontal pressure steam sterilizers, and rapid pressure steam sterilizers.

 

The sterilization principle of the pre-vacuum pressure steam sterilizer uses mechanical vacuum extraction to create negative pressure inside the sterilization chamber, allowing steam to penetrate rapidly into the items for sterilization. The steam pressure can reach 2.1 kg/cm² and the temperature can reach 132°C. After the sterilization time is reached, vacuum extraction rapidly dries the sterilized items. Depending on whether vacuum is drawn once or multiple times, they are divided into pre-vacuum and pulsating vacuum types. The latter removes air more thoroughly and provides more reliable results.
